Hamilton: Sochi my toughest weekend since Baku

Lewis Hamilton believes he knows why he lacked his usual frontrunning pace in the Russian Grand Prix in Sochi, which he likened to his troubled weekend at Baku last year. Hamilton finished a frustrated fourth at Sochi, and remains in second place in the F1 world championship behind Ferrari's Sebastian Vettel. The Briton crossed the finish line over 36 seconds behind teammate and race winner Valtteri Bottas. "It's been a very tough weekend," admitted Hamilton, who finished in the same position that he qualified.
